Here is a simple example of an histogram calculation on a grayscale image in
|
|
Python.
|
|
|
|
The histogram calculation is performed using the OpenCV library. In order to
|
|
simplify the process, an Histogram class has been created, which contains all
|
|
necessary data for a proper output image creation.
|
|
|
|
The final output is an IplImage in this script.
|
|
To end the script, the user simply needs to hit a keyboard key with the input
|
|
image in the foreground.
|
|
|
|
For now, only the grayscale function is available, but color images support
|
|
should be added soon.
